Dr Ralf Heckner, the Ambassador of Switzerland to India, called on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ath on Tuesday and praised him for making UP an investment-friendly state.
Heckner congratulated the UP CM on tremendous efforts in transforming its vision to become the most developed, investment-friendly front-runner state in India into reality.
He heaped praises on the Uttar Pradesh government and its Chief Minister on Tuesday for developing a conducive environment for investment. The words of praise coming from Switzerland Ambassador mean a lot.
During the meeting, the discussions ranged from bilateral issues and various aspects for the development of the state and to strengthen the ties between Switzerland and UP.
The Swiss ambassador also complimented the Chief Minister for excellent Covid management, which was applauded globally by the World Health Organisation (WHO).
He also appreciated India’s gesture of sending vaccines abroad and extended his full cooperation to the development of Noida Greenfield International Airport at Jewar and informed the CM about the growing interest of Swiss tourists to visit UP to discover its rich culture and heritage.
Yogi told Heckner about how UP is home to some of the holiest cities such as Varanasi, Ayodhya, Mathura and Prayagraj, and invited him as his guest, besides welcoming Swiss investment in the state.
The CM further talked about PM Narendra Modi’s vision of making India self-reliant and how it is helping the local industry.
Heckner and Yogi agreed to elaborate further on the areas of mutual interest with a view to helping deliver on the exciting potential of their businesses.
